WebDec 1, 2024 · Sadly, however, decay set in and in 1934 there was another serious fire that damaged Maryland Village and half of the Island, although the only Island Church, Villa and Castle survived undamaged. WebAug 5, 2024 · The spiritual story of Brownsea Island shadows back into pre-history but the first recorded inhabitant was a solitary monk sent from Cerne Abbas to minister to those shipwrecked nearby. Remains of his cell, dedicated to St Andrew, are incorporated in one of the farm buildings.
